abra professional services is seeking a Cyber Project Manager . We are looking for a skilled Cyber Project Manager to lead technological and methodological projects in the fields of information security and cyber, with a strong focus on ERP-related cyber aspects. This role requires experience in managing complex technology projects, leading cyber initiatives end-to-end, working with internal and external technical stakeholders, and translating security needs into clear project plans, procedures, and deliverables. A full-time position based mainly in Central Israel, with occasional travel to additional sites across Israel. The role requires availability beyond standard working hours. Key Responsibilities: • Lead ERP-related cyber activities and manage the cyber aspects of the ERP project. • Manage schedules and coordinate cyber department activities to provide security responses and solutions for the project. • Serve as the main project interface with the cyber department and lead all cyber-related project activities. • Define and write project work plans, procedures, and cyber-related documentation. • Manage end-to-end cyber projects according to accepted methodologies and organization-specific methodologies. • Lead cyber projects for additional systems, from initiation and POC stages through implementation. • Plan, lead, and deliver employee awareness activities in information security and cyber. • Manage cross-functional stakeholders in a matrix environment, both inside and outside the department. • Work with internal technical teams and external stakeholders, including vendors and implementers. • Travel as required between organizational sites.
